Fulton County Police Department Awarded State Certification from the Georgia Chiefs of Police |
| Print | |
|
The Fulton County Police Department is one of 100 departments out of 700 in the state to receive certification
On Wednesday, November 5, 2010 the Georgia Chiefs of Police presented the Fulton County Police Department with its State Certification for meeting more than 100 professional police standards.  The award was presented to the police department during the Fulton County Board of Commissioners Meeting.

Fulton County Commission Vice Chairman William “Bill” Edwards Announces New Truancy Initiative in South Fulton County |
| Print | |
|
Program designed to address the problem of truancy in South Fulton
On Wednesday, October 28, 2010, Fulton County Commissioner, District 7 Vice Chairman William “Bill” Edwards officially launched Truancy Reduction and Intervention Project (T.R.I.P.), the new District 7 truancy initiative.
T.R.I.P. is designed to reduce the number of students loitering in the community during school hours, reduce criminal activity of truants in District 7 and provide needs-based resource referrals to truant students and their families.
